1. Start With An Effective Cleaning Plan

Speaking of plans, the first step in effective spring cleaning is to start with a cleaning plan. This means creating a checklist of areas you want to tackle and setting realistic goals for each day!

Once you have your plan in place, it’s important to make sure you have all the cleaning supplies you need before you begin. This will help you avoid pausing your cleaning flow to run to the store for more supplies.

Here’s a short suggested cleaning plan to start with:

  • Make a cleaning checklist of the areas you want to tackle.
  • Set realistic goals for each day to avoid feeling overwhelmed.
  • Make sure you have all the necessary cleaning supplies before starting.
  • Follow your well-planned checklist to ensure an effective and successful spring cleaning project.

When you follow a well-planned checklist, you’ll be well on your way to a successful spring cleaning project!

2. Now It’s Time to Declutter Your Home!

The objective of cleaning is not just to clean, but to feel happiness living within that environment.” – Marie Kondo.

The second step in effective spring cleaning is to declutter your home. This means going through each room and getting rid of anything that no longer serves a purpose or brings you joy. Yup, we’re quoting Marie Kondo again. 

This might include clothes you haven’t worn in a while, books you’ve already read, or kitchen appliances you don’t use.

The best way to declutter your home is to start with one room at a time. Take everything out of the room and sort it into three piles: keep, donate, and throw away. Be ruthless when it comes to getting rid of things. If you haven’t used it in the past year, it’s probably time to let it go.

Donating items that are still in good condition is a great way to give back to your community. Consider donating to a local charity or thrift store. Recycling or disposing of no longer usable items is also important for reducing waste and protecting the environment.

3. Organize Your Space By Using A System

Once you’ve tackled the decluttering phase of spring cleaning, it’s time to move on to the equally important task of organizing your belongings.

The key to maintaining a tidy and clutter-free home is having a system for storing items and making sure everything has its place!

To create an effective storage system, consider using storage solutions like baskets, bins, and shelves. These handy tools can help keep things tidy and easily accessible and make a big difference in your overall organizational strategy.

When it comes to organizing your belongings, it’s best to start with one room at a time. This will help you stay focused and avoid feeling overwhelmed.

As you begin organizing your belongings, put like items together and store them in the same place. For example, keep all your cleaning supplies in one cabinet and all your crafting materials in another.

To help you stay organized, make sure to label containers and drawers. This will make it easy to find what you need and prevent you from spending hours digging through boxes looking for a particular item.

Additionally, consider using vertical space, like shelves and hooks, to make the most of your storage space. This can help you maximize your storage capacity and keep your home looking tidy and clutter-free. Check out some of these spring decor ideas for inspiration too!

4. Use Natural Cleaning Products

Spring cleaning is the perfect opportunity to refresh your home. Still, many commercial cleaning products contain harmful chemicals that are bad for your health and the environment.

Luckily, there are natural cleaning products that can get the job done just as well, if not better!

One such natural cleaning solution is a mixture of baking soda and vinegar. This powerful duo can tackle tough grime and stains in your bathroom or kitchen, leaving your surfaces sparkling clean.

Also, making the switch to natural cleaning products is not only good for your health and the environment, but it can also be a fun and creative way to approach spring cleaning.

5. Don’t Forget To Deep Clean Your Carpets

Carpets are a cozy and inviting addition to any home, but over time they can become a breeding ground for dirt, dust, and other allergens. If you’re looking to refresh your carpets and improve the air quality in your home, it may be time to give them a deep clean.

One way to achieve a thorough carpet cleaning is to rent a carpet cleaner or hire a professional carpet cleaning service. These methods can help remove dirt, stains, and other unwanted debris that may have accumulated over time, leaving your carpets looking and smelling fresh.

When cleaning your carpets, it’s important to follow the instructions carefully to avoid damaging them. Be sure to choose the appropriate cleaning solution for your carpet type and test a small area first to ensure that there are no adverse effects.

Deep cleaning your carpets can be a daunting task, but the results are well worth it. Not only will your carpets look and smell better, but you’ll also be improving the air quality in your home, which can positively impact your overall health and well-being.

7. Declutter Your Digital Space Too!

When we think of spring cleaning, we often picture a sparkling clean home, but it’s important not to forget about our digital spaces. You can do this step when you organize your home office. A cluttered and disorganized computer or phone can be just as stressful as a messy room.

Take some time to declutter your digital space by organizing your computer files, deleting old emails, and uninstalling programs or apps that you no longer use. This will help free up space on your device and make finding the files and information you need easier.

Once you’re done decluttering your digital space, you can also improve the performance of your devices, making them run smoother and faster. This means less frustration and more productivity.

Don’t forget to back up your important files to an external hard drive or cloud storage service. This is an important step in protecting your data from unexpected disasters or accidents.

8. Clean Your Outdoor Spaces & Enjoy The Outdoors Again

Spring is a wonderful time to start enjoying the great outdoors again, and there’s no better way to do so than by cleaning and refreshing your outdoor spaces.

Whether you have a deck, patio, or backyard, there are many ways to get your outdoor spaces ready for some much-needed relaxation and entertainment.

Start by sweeping your deck or patio and giving your outdoor furniture a good scrub. A little bit of elbow grease can go a long way in making your outdoor spaces more inviting. And don’t forget about your grill! Give it a good cleaning so you can fire it up for some delicious outdoor cooking.

In addition to these tasks, it’s also important to check your gutters and roof for any damage that may have occurred during the winter months. Simply by taking care of these essential maintenance tasks, you can prevent potential problems down the road and keep your outdoor spaces in tip-top shape.

9. Make Sure You Maintain Your Clean and Tidy Home

Congratulations on completing your spring cleaning! But the work doesn’t end there. Maintaining a clean and organized home requires consistent effort and good habits.

Remember that by setting aside time each week to do a quick clean and tidy-up, you can keep your home looking and feeling fresh all year round.

Start by creating a simple cleaning routine that works for you. This might include dusting, vacuuming, and wiping down surfaces.

But once you’re doing a little bit each week, you can avoid the buildup of dirt and dust and keep your home looking tidy and inviting.

Remember to put things back where they belong and avoid accumulating clutter.

If you notice something out of place, take a moment to put it back where it belongs. After making these small actions a habit, you’ll be able to maintain a clutter-free and organized home.

It’s important to remember that maintaining a clean and organized home is an ongoing process. Still, by developing good cleaning habits and sticking to a routine, you can ensure that your home stays fresh and inviting, even after the spring cleaning is over.

10. Lastly, Get Rid of Clutter in Your Mind!

Last but definitely not least, spring cleaning isn’t just about tidying up your home; it’s also about decluttering your mind. Take a moment to identify any negative or stressful feelings that may be weighing you down. This could include feelings of anxiety, fear, or overwhelm.

One effective way to declutter your mind is by practicing mindfulness meditation. This simple practice involves focusing your attention on the present moment and becoming more aware of your thoughts and feelings. 

In doing so, you can develop a greater sense of inner peace and calm, which can have a positive impact on your overall well-being.

To start practicing mindfulness, find a quiet place where you won’t be disturbed. Sit comfortably and focus on your breath. Notice the sensation of the air moving in and out of your body, and try to let go of any distracting thoughts that may arise.

As you become more comfortable with the practice, you can begin to incorporate it into your daily routine. Whether you have a few spare minutes in the morning or before bed, mindfulness can be a powerful tool to help you declutter your mind and reduce stress and anxiety.
